The door of the church of Castelnou (XIIIth cy), called Ste Marie del Mercadal(del Market, because in medieval times, Castelnou was at the cross of important roads and became a great center of market).Its ironworks are said to be the most beautiful of Languedoc-Roussillon.The church is slightly out of the village which surrounds the castle.

L’église sainte Marie del mercadal :

"Cette modeste église romane est belle par la simplicité de son appareillage. L’encadrement de la porte et celui de la fenêtre absidiale ont été bâtis avec un congloméra de couleur différente. Les ferrures de sa porte, comptant parmi les plus belles de l’art roussillonnais méritent une attention particulière. Bâtie à l’extérieur du village elle fut église paroissiale dès le début du XIII ème siècle, dédiée à santa Maria del Mercadal. (sainte Marie du marché) A l’époque Castelnou était un marché très fréquenté et un carrefour obligé entre le Vallespir et le Conflent et Roussillon. Chaque semaine un marché important s’y tenait, essentiellement marché de laine de mouton). Rappelons que les marchés devant les parvis d’églises étaient courants. "
